Montgomery is a calm postal city in Alabama known for its quiet atmosphere and low traffic noise levels. The housing primarily features single detached homes alongside smaller apartment buildings, with most properties dating from before 1960 through the 1980s. Educational opportunities include nearby primary schools and private elementary and secondary schools, offering a range of options close to residential areas. Dining options and essential services like pharmacies are conveniently accessible. While driving is generally the preferred transportation method, the city benefits from multiple bus lines and easy parking. This community combines peaceful surroundings with practical access to everyday needs.

This vibrant hub is located at the heart of Sturbridge Plantation and features a luxurious pool, tennis courts, fitness center, and regularly hosts community events, making it the social heartbeat of the neighborhood.
Situated just southeast of the community on Chadburn Crossing, Blount Elementary is highly regarded and a top reason many families choose to settle in Sturbridge Plantation.
Lined with locally loved eateries and national favorites along Sturbridge Drive and Taylor Road, this area offers residents access to everything from Southern comfort food to international cuisine just minutes from home.
Featuring a mix of boutique shops, salons, and essential services, this retail plaza on Taylor Road provides convenient in-neighborhood shopping and amenities for residents.
The scenic walking and biking trail winds through protected green spaces, around serene lakes, and connects several parks within the neighborhood, perfect for evening strolls or morning jogs.
